Study Summary
This is a randomized, prospective, double-blind, placebo-controlled clinical trial of the use of mitomycin-C topical application as an adjunctive treatment in the endoscopic surgical treatment of patients with laryngotracheal stenosis. We hypothesize that the use of mitomycin-C improves patient outcome in the endoscopic surgical treatment of laryngotracheal stenosis.
Primary Outcome
Length of time between surgeries for laryngotracheal stenosis during the study
Interventions
- DRUG Mitomycin -C
- OTHER Saline application
